This document provides an overview of intellectual property (IP) and its key components. It notes that while there is no single definition, IP generally refers to creations of the mind like inventions, artistic works, and symbols used in commerce. The main components of IP are industrial property, which includes patents, trademarks, industrial designs, and trade secrets, and copyright, which covers artistic and literary works. The document gives examples of each type of IP and provides images to illustrate them. It emphasizes that IP is important for organizations, individuals, and various professions to understand in order to protect their own intellectual assets and respect those of others.
